Description

Newham is a demographically diverse borough with a high rates of overweight/obesity and disproportionally high numbers of residents experiencing long-term health problems associated with excess weight. This pattern is particularly evident among our poorest residents, those with physical/mental health problems and residents from ethnically minoritised groups. The council already commissions Xyla Health & Wellbeing to provide a structured 12-week Tier-2 Weight Management service for Newham residents aged 18 years and above. However, this kind of programme is not suitable for everyone and does not cater for residents aged under 18. The Council is therefore looking to work with partner organisations from Newham or neighbouring boroughs to develop and test ways to help more residents lose weight.
